Ayuda Urgenteee!!!

31/03/2005 - 15:33 por Penélope Glamour | Informe spam
Buenos días para todos, necesito una ayuda muy urgente.

Me encuentro haciendo un sistema en VB.NET y necesito hacer un UPDATE en una
BD de SQL SERVER, de ciertos campos de un FORM, pueden ser ComboBoxes o
TextBoxes, tomando en cuenta que algunos pueden quedar vacíos .

1. ¿Cómo hago el update de sólo los que no están vacíos o en caso de ser un
textbox que el index no sea -1?

¿Cómo determinar esto y cómo efectuar el update desde VB.NET a SQL SERVER?

Muchísimas Gracias para todos.

Atte. Miss Glamour

Preguntas similare

Leer las respuestas

#1 ajpb
31/03/2005 - 16:47 | Informe spam
Si usas datasets con la BD y haces binding de los controles con este dataset
te ahorraras bastante trabajo ( incluyendo updates ) , en el MSDN library hay
un monton de ejemplos BD's - DATASETS - BINDING

Saludos



"Penélope Glamour" wrote:

Buenos días para todos, necesito una ayuda muy urgente.

Me encuentro haciendo un sistema en VB.NET y necesito hacer un UPDATE en una
BD de SQL SERVER, de ciertos campos de un FORM, pueden ser ComboBoxes o
TextBoxes, tomando en cuenta que algunos pueden quedar vacíos .

1. ¿Cómo hago el update de sólo los que no están vacíos o en caso de ser un
textbox que el index no sea -1?

¿Cómo determinar esto y cómo efectuar el update desde VB.NET a SQL SERVER?

Muchísimas Gracias para todos.

Atte. Miss Glamour
Respuesta Responder a este mensaje
#2 Penélope Glamour
31/03/2005 - 21:35 | Informe spam
ajpb soy nueva en esto de .NET y no entiendo muy bien a qué te refieres,
podrías mostrarme un ejemplo de lo que me dices o por lo menos ayudarme un
poco más porque quedé en las mismas.

Gracias

Atte. Penny Glamour

"ajpb" wrote:

Si usas datasets con la BD y haces binding de los controles con este dataset
te ahorraras bastante trabajo ( incluyendo updates ) , en el MSDN library hay
un monton de ejemplos BD's - DATASETS - BINDING

Saludos



"Penélope Glamour" wrote:

> Buenos días para todos, necesito una ayuda muy urgente.
>
> Me encuentro haciendo un sistema en VB.NET y necesito hacer un UPDATE en una
> BD de SQL SERVER, de ciertos campos de un FORM, pueden ser ComboBoxes o
> TextBoxes, tomando en cuenta que algunos pueden quedar vacíos .
>
> 1. ¿Cómo hago el update de sólo los que no están vacíos o en caso de ser un
> textbox que el index no sea -1?
>
> ¿Cómo determinar esto y cómo efectuar el update desde VB.NET a SQL SERVER?
>
> Muchísimas Gracias para todos.
>
> Atte. Miss Glamour
Respuesta Responder a este mensaje
#3 ajpb
01/04/2005 - 16:37 | Informe spam
Estimada Penelope:

Yo tambien soy nuevo en .Net y traigo las malas mañas de VB6. Uno de los
grandes descubrimientos que hice en este ambiente .Net es lo relacionado con
los Dataset. Digamos que puedes mostrar los datos de tu BD en los TextBox a
punta de codigo, desplazandote entre registros y llenando uno por uno cada
control. Para actualizar tendrias que hacer lo mismo. Si usas datasets,
imaginate cargas las tablas que quieras de tu BD en tablas locales de la
aplicacion, temporales pues estan en el cache. Cualquier modificacion que
hagas en la BD se reflejara en tu Dataset y vicerversa. Ademas de eso las
propiedades de los controles pueden ser "enlazadas" a campos de ese dataset,
y de la misma forma cada vez que el valor en el campo cambie en la BD
cambiara en el Dataset y por ende en la propiedad del control ( por ejemplo
la propiedad TEXT de un TextBox ). Si cambias ademas la propiedad del
control, cambiara el valor del campo en el Dataset y luego en la BD. Hay
muchas otras cosas que pueden lograrse usando este metodo, relacionadas con
validacion de datos, busquedas, filtros, recurriendo a muy poco codigo.
Espero poner algunos ejemplos en un blog este fin de semana, pues no hay
mejor forma de aprender que enseñando. Por lo pronto, te recomiendo revisar
la ayuda de .Net relacionada con los topicos de Datasets y Databinding, hay
ejemplos muy claros que puedes copiar y pegar y con cambiar algunas cosas
hacerlos funcionar.

Ci vediamo

AJPB



"Penélope Glamour" wrote:

ajpb soy nueva en esto de .NET y no entiendo muy bien a qué te refieres,
podrías mostrarme un ejemplo de lo que me dices o por lo menos ayudarme un
poco más porque quedé en las mismas.

Gracias

Atte. Penny Glamour

"ajpb" wrote:

> Si usas datasets con la BD y haces binding de los controles con este dataset
> te ahorraras bastante trabajo ( incluyendo updates ) , en el MSDN library hay
> un monton de ejemplos BD's - DATASETS - BINDING
>
> Saludos
>
>
>
> "Penélope Glamour" wrote:
>
> > Buenos días para todos, necesito una ayuda muy urgente.
> >
> > Me encuentro haciendo un sistema en VB.NET y necesito hacer un UPDATE en una
> > BD de SQL SERVER, de ciertos campos de un FORM, pueden ser ComboBoxes o
> > TextBoxes, tomando en cuenta que algunos pueden quedar vacíos .
> >
> > 1. ¿Cómo hago el update de sólo los que no están vacíos o en caso de ser un
> > textbox que el index no sea -1?
> >
> > ¿Cómo determinar esto y cómo efectuar el update desde VB.NET a SQL SERVER?
> >
> > Muchísimas Gracias para todos.
> >
> > Atte. Miss Glamour
email Siga el debate Respuesta Responder a este mensaje
Ads by Google
Help Hacer una preguntaRespuesta Tengo una respuesta
Search Busqueda sugerida